WebMoving circular black spots in your vision (floaters) may be noticeable immediately following the injection and can last up to 24 hours. A small red area or hemorrhage at the site of injection is also commonly seen in the first few days after injection. This occurs as a result of a capillary being punctured and is nothing to be concerned about. WebAug 6, 2024 · Less commonly, small black circular spots may float in the vision after injection due to small silicone bubbles that are used to lubricate the syringe. These silicone bubbles do not dissolve, but they may float away from the retina and become less noticeable over time. What should be done about these symptoms?
